Leica Geosystems’ newest imaging laser scanner wins ‘Product Innovation of the Year’ at two of the UK’s most prestigious construction, building awards
Over the last month, the Leica BLK360 has been recognised at both the London Construction Awards and the Building Awards
(London, UK, 8 November 2017) – Leica Geosystems, industry leader in measurement technology, announces its BLK360 miniaturised 3D imaging laser scanner has been awarded ‘Product Innovation of the Year’ at both the London Construction Awards and the Building Awards.
The Building Awards, one of the UK’s longest running and most prestigious industry events, welcomed companies from across all aspects of building to have their achievements showcased as an example to the sector at an awards ceremony Nov. 7. With entries across 23 categories, the BLK360 was named ‘Product Innovation of the Year’ among those shortlisted based on its genuine industry changing innovation. The judges took into consideration sustainability, materials utilisation, ease of use, speed of construction and cost savings as well as how the innovation is set to address market needs. Also, at the London Construction Awards Oct. 25, recognising achievements, developments and innovation within London’s booming construction industry, the BLK360 was announced as the winner in the ‘Product Innovation of the Year’ category.
"We are honoured for the BLK360 to be recognised yet again with these two prestigious UK awards, and, as a team, we’re thrilled to see the BLK360 scanner adopted in the construction industry," said Hexagon Geosystems CTO Burkhard Boeckem. “Innovations such as the Leica BLK360 are democratising technology for all, and we look forward to continuing our work to bring laser scanning to professionals in a wide array of sectors.”
The BLK360 has already earned several other prestigious industry awards including the best ‘Digital, BIM & New technology’ in the Mondial du Bâtiment Innovation Awards, PRISM Award for Photonics, iF Design Award, the Red Dot Design Award, and the Geospatial World Innovation Award, and was also a CES Innovation Award nominee.
About the Leica BLK360
At the push of a single button, the Leica BLK360 captures 360º HDR spherical imagery and takes a 360,000-point per second laser scan. Getting measurements right the first time, the BLK360 features +-4mm accuracy at 10 metres and an overall 0.6 - 60 metre range. Within three minutes, the spherical image and laser scan is completed and ready to view in the Autodesk® ReCap™ Pro for mobile app, which runs on an iPad Pro. From there, users can take measurements, add markup and annotations or share onsite data with their colleagues back in the office.
